Abstract
578,509. Electrolytic condensers. SPORING, P. A., and TELEGRAPH CONDENSER CO., Ltd. March 27, 1944, No. 30231/45. Divided out of 578,487. [Class 37] In a method of rolling the sheets of metal foil 1, 2 and intervening separators 5, 6 of an electrolytic condenser, the leading-out wires 3, 4 of non-hollow crosssection may be rotatably mounted and are used as a rotating mandrel around which the rolling operation is performed. One of the metal foil sheets 1 and its separator 5 may be wound for a few turns around the leading-out wire 3 before the second wire 4, foil 2 and separator 6 are introduced. Specifications 452,030, [Group XXXV], 563,407 and 578,487 are referred to.
